二维数组的概念: 一个元素为一维数组的数组。 格式1: 数据类型[][] 数组名 = new 数据类型[m][n]; m:表示这个二维数组有多少个一维数组。 n:表示每一个一维数组的元素有多少个。 注意: A:以下格式也可以表示二维数组 a:数据类型 数组名[][] = new 数据类型[m][n]... ...
分类:
编程语言 时间:
2017-06-12 23:59:04
阅读次数:
479
JAVA虚拟机的生命周期 一个运行时的Java虚拟机实例的天职是:负责运行一个java程序。当启动一个Java程序时,一个虚拟机实例也就诞生了。当该程序关闭退出,这个虚拟机实例也就随之消亡。如果同一台计算机上同时运行三个Java程序,将得到三个Java虚拟机实例。每个Java程序都运行于它自己的Ja ...
分类:
编程语言 时间:
2017-06-10 12:34:58
阅读次数:
166
1.二维数组定义:元素为一维数组的数组。动态初始化方式一(指定有多少个长度相同的一维数组):数据类型[][]变量名=new数据类型[m][n];m表示有多少个一维数组n表示一维数组中有多少个元素动态初始化方式二(指定二维数组中有多少个一维数组,每一个一维数组的长度不固定):数..
分类:
编程语言 时间:
2017-06-02 01:16:08
阅读次数:
255
题目描述 如题,已知一个数列,你需要进行下面两种操作: 1.将某区间每一个数数加上x 2.求出某一个数的和 输入输出格式 输入格式: 第一行包含两个整数N、M,分别表示该数列数字的个数和操作的总个数。 第二行包含N个用空格分隔的整数,其中第i个数字表示数列第i项的初始值。 接下来M行每行包含2或4个 ...
分类:
编程语言 时间:
2017-05-08 21:57:47
阅读次数:
233
一:讲解String和StringBuffer两个类二: 2.1 二维数组:其实二维数组其实就是一个元素为一维数组的数组。 动态初始化方式一(指定有多少个长度相同的一维数组): 数据类型[][]变量名=new数据类型[m][n]; m表示这个二维数组有多少个一维数组 n表示每一个一维数组的元素个数..
分类:
其他好文 时间:
2017-04-13 15:41:01
阅读次数:
201
1.一维数组与指针 a[i] <=>*(a+i)<=>*(p+i) a作为一维数组的数组名,它的值是固定的。当数组名用作函数参数时,形参数组名是作为指针变量来处理的。如果用指针变量作实参,必须先使指针变量有确定值,指向一个已定义的对象。 2.二维数组与指针 定义一个二维数组int a[3][4]; ...
分类:
编程语言 时间:
2017-04-08 12:12:47
阅读次数:
215
运行结果: 要点 可以用char strings[...][...]来创建数组的数组。 第一组方括号用来访问外层数组。 第二组方括号用来访问每个内层数组中的元素。 有了string.h头文件后,就可以使用C标准库中的字符串处理函数。 可以在一个C程序中创建多个函数,但计算机总是先运行main()。 ...
分类:
其他好文 时间:
2017-03-26 20:01:58
阅读次数:
226
昨天做了一道美团的面试题,要求是给N个数组,找出N个数组的公共子数组。 以上四个数组,有公共子数组2, 3,7 具体方法如上,es6清新脱俗的写法,用好reduce可以省好多事情。 同样得出以上数组的数组的元素出现次数应该怎么办; 这个reduce有没有用的清新通俗呀。 我知道大家心里肯定想着好清新 ...
分类:
编程语言 时间:
2017-03-22 21:05:19
阅读次数:
142
点击进入_更多_Java千百问1、二维数组如何定义Java语言中,多维数组被看作数组的数组。
了解一维数组看这里:java中的数组是什么
定义方式和一维数组类似,如下:type arrayName...
分类:
编程语言 时间:
2016-11-21 11:14:36
阅读次数:
217
【题目链接】 http://acm.hdu.edu.cn/showproblem.php?pid=5769 【题目大意】 在一个串中求出包含字母的子串个数, 只要存在一个字符不相等的子串即可视为不同的子串。 【题解】 因为要求存在字符不相等因此我们可以利用后缀数组统计, 后缀数组的h数组可以记录前后 ...
分类:
编程语言 时间:
2016-11-15 23:41:51
阅读次数:
245